An inconsistency was encountered on the storage media in "Device Name"

We were backing up daily (Differential) system folders, users dir, Exchange Mailboxes, Exchange Public Folders, and Microsoft Information Store to a 1TB NAS. We also do a full backup of systems on Friday.

Last week the job started failing with in 10 secs. There we get the message: "Verify: An inconsistency was encountered on the storage media in ΄Device Name’. V-79-57344-33994 - The data being read from the media is inconsistent."

We have referred to the link V-79-57344-33994 (http://www.seer.support.veritas.com/DOCS/273455.HTM)
but we had no success.

Also no success with the link such as:
http://www.seer.support.veritas.com/DOCS/253576.HTM

In the Event Viewer we see two error messages:
Event ID: 57602 Source: Backup Exec
A format inconsistency was encountered while positioning to begin a tape read operation on device "Device-Name".

Event ID: 34113 Source: Backup Exec
Backup Exec Alert: Job Failed
(Server: "Server-Name") (Job: "Job-Name")
The job failed with the following Ferro: The data being read from the media is inconsistent

We are using BE9.1 rev 4691 with sp1a on sbs2003 server.

Other: Test runs are returning the error 0xa0008703
